#6d1402 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#6d1402 is composed of 42.7% red, 7.8% green and 0.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 81.7% magenta, 98.2% yellow and 57.3% black. It has a hue angle of 10.1 degrees, a saturation of 96.4% and a lightness of 21.8%. #6d1402 color hex could be obtained by blending #da2804 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#660000.

Shades and Tints of #6d1402
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0d0200 is the darkest color, while #fffaf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#6d1402
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3a3635 is the less saturated color, while #6d1402 is the most saturated one.
